  • Page 14: Before Each Washing

    OPERATION Before Each Washing • The working condition of the washer should be(0-40)℃.If used under 0℃,the inlet valve and draining system may be damaged. If the machine is placed under condition of 0℃or less, then it should be transferred to normal ambient temperature to ensure the water supply hose and drain hose are not frozen before use.

  • Page 17 OPERATION Option Delay Set the Delay function: 1. Select a programme; 2.Press the Delay button to choose the time(the delaying time is 0-24 H.); 3.Press [Start/Pause] to commence the delay operation Delay Setting time Start Choose the Programme Cancel the Delay function: Press the [Delay] button until the display be 0H.It should be pressed before starting the programme.
  • Page 18 OPERATION Reload This operation can be executed during the washing progress. When the drum is still rolling and there is large amount of water with high temperature in the drum, the state is unsafe and the door cannot be opened forcefully. To reload, press [Start/Pause] for 3 sec., to start adding the clothes in the midway.

  • Page 20 OPERATION Child Lock To avoid mis operation by children. Press [ ] and [ Delay SpaCare Delay SpaCare 3 sec. till buzzer beep. Caution! When child lock is activated and program starts, child lock indicator will switch on, and the CL and remaining time on the display are alternately displayed in 0.5s. Press the other buttons will make child lock indicator flash for 3s.

  • Page 23: Maintenance

    MAINTENANCE Cleaning And Care ! Warning! • Before your maintenance starts, please unplug the machine and close the tap. Cleaning The Cabinet Proper maintenance on the washing machine can extend its working life. The surface can be cleaned with diluted non-abrasive neutral detergents when necessary.
  • Page 24 MAINTENANCE Cleaning The Inlet Filter Note! • Inlet filter must be cleaned if there is less water. Washing the filter in the tap 1.Close the tap. 2.Remove the water supply hose from the tap. 3.clean the filter. 4.Reconnect the water supply hose Washing the filter in washing machine: Screw off the inlet pipe from the backside of the machine.
